						<text>In this section, the following term is used with the meaning indicated:</text>
						<subnote type="bullet">
							<noteParagraph>
								<text>"variable" (as a noun) means a feature or property (e.g., a dimension, a physical condition such as temperature, a quality such as density or colour) which, in respect of a particular entity (e.g., an object, a quantity of a substance, a beam of light) and at a particular instant, is capable of being measured; the variable may change, so that its numerical expression may assume different values at different times, in different conditions or in individual cases, but may be constant in respect of a particular entity in certain conditions or for practical purposes (e.g., the length of a bar may be regarded as constant for many purposes).</text>
							</noteParagraph>
						</subnote>
					</noteParagraph>
					<noteParagraph>
						<text>Attention is drawn to the definitions of terms or expressions used, appearing in the notes of several of the classes in this section, in particular those of "measuring" in class <sref ref="G01"/> and "control" and "regulation" in class <sref ref="G05"/>.</text>
					</noteParagraph>
					<noteParagraph>
						<text>Classification in this section may present more difficulty than in other sections, because the distinction between different fields of use rests to a considerable extent on differences in the intention of the user rather than on any constructional differences or differences in the manner of use, and because the subjects dealt with are often in effect systems or combinations, which have features or parts in common, rather than "things", which are readily distinguishable as a whole. For example, information (e.g., a set of figures) may be displayed for the purpose of education or advertising (<sref ref="G09"/>), for enabling the result of a measurement to be known (<sref ref="G01"/>), for signalling the information to a distant point or for giving information which has been signalled from a distant point (<sref ref="G08"/>). The words used to describe the purpose depend on features that may be irrelevant to the form of the apparatus concerned, for example, such features as the desired effect on the person who sees the display, or whether the display is controlled from a remote point. Again, a device which responds to some change in a condition, e.g., in the pressure of a fluid, may be used, without modification of the device itself, to give information about the pressure (<sref ref="G01L"/>) or about some other condition linked to the pressure (another subclass of class <sref ref="G01"/>, e.g., <sref ref="G01K"/> for temperature), to make a record of the pressure or of its occurrence (<sref ref="G07C"/>), to give an alarm (<sref ref="G08B"/>), or to control another apparatus (<sref ref="G05"/>).</text>
						<subnote type="none">
							<noteParagraph>
								<text>The classification scheme is intended to enable things of a similar nature (as indicated above) to be classified together. It is therefore particularly necessary for the real nature of any technical subject to be decided before it can be properly classified.</text>

							<text>This class <u>covers</u>:</text>
							<subnote type="bullet" indent="1">
								<noteParagraph>
									<text>simulators which are concerned with the mathematics of computing the existing or anticipated conditions within the real device or system;</text>
								</noteParagraph>
								<noteParagraph>
									<text>simulators which demonstrate, by means involving computing, the function of apparatus or of a system, if no provision exists elsewhere;</text>
								</noteParagraph>
								<noteParagraph>
									<text>image data processing or generation.</text>
								</noteParagraph>
							</subnote>
						</noteParagraph>
						<noteParagraph>
							<text>This class <u>does not cover</u>:</text>
							<subnote type="bullet" indent="1">
								<noteParagraph>
									<text>control functions derived from simulators, in general, which are covered by class <sref ref="G05"/>, although such functions may be covered by the subclass of this class for the device controlled;</text>
								</noteParagraph>
								<noteParagraph>
									<text>measurement or analysis of an individual variable to serve as an input to a simulator, which is covered by class <sref ref="G01"/>;</text>
								</noteParagraph>
								<noteParagraph>
									<text>simulators regarded as teaching or training devices which is the case if they give perceptible sensations having a likeness to the sensations a student would experience in reality in response to actions taken by him. Such simulators are covered by class <sref ref="G09"/>;</text>
								</noteParagraph>
								<noteParagraph>
									<text>components of simulators, if identical with real devices or machines, which are covered by the relevant subclass for these devices or machines (and not by class <sref ref="G09"/>).</text>
								</noteParagraph>
							</subnote>
						</noteParagraph>
						<noteParagraph>
							<text>In this class, the following terms or expressions are used with the meanings indicated:</text>
							<subnote type="bullet" indent="1">
								<noteParagraph>
									<text>"data" is used as the synonym of "information". Therefore, the term "information" is not used in subclasses <sref ref="G06C"/>, <sref ref="G06F"/> or <sref ref="G06Q"/>;</text>
								</noteParagraph>
								<noteParagraph>
									<text>"calculating or computing" includes, <u>inter alia</u>, operations on numerical values and on data expressed in numerical form. Of these terms "computing" is used throughout the class;</text>
								</noteParagraph>
								<noteParagraph>
									<text>"computation" is derived from this interpretation of "computing". In the French language the term "calcul" will serve for either term;</text>
								</noteParagraph>
								<noteParagraph>
									<text>"simulator" is a device which may use the same time scale as the real device or operate on an expanded or compressed time scale. In interpreting this term models of real devices to reduced or expanded scales are not regarded as simulators;</text>
								</noteParagraph>
								<noteParagraph>
									<text>"record carrier" means a body, such as a cylinder, disc, card, tape, or wire, capable of permanently holding information, which can be read-off by a sensing element movable relative to the recorded information.</text>
								</noteParagraph>
							</subnote>
						</noteParagraph>
						<noteParagraph>
							<text>Attention is drawn to the Notes following the title of section G, especially as regards the definition of the term "variable".</text>
